11282660
48767110
15829141
78254785
42827730
95878956
43562018
22537479
54359405
14762514
52026226
73923579
12287633
22968768
35358029
12801786
53291449
75897478
2419398
24538978
98376595
58672282
7143122
35182844
56317808
59211250
65465466
68002865
12505007
10239038
60385047
16308140
38894138
46546866
93439165
79267662
33813127
19431225
6548258
84745442